Bria, a trailblazing enterprise-grade Visual Generative AI platform supported by leading investors like Intel Capital and Getty Images, is seeking a proactive Executive Assistant to help drive our rapid growth and enable seamless operations across TLV and NYC offices.

About Us 🌐

Bria is a pioneering AI company founded five years ago, dedicated to empowering enterprise builders with cutting-edge Gen AI solutions. Our platform ensures copyright, privacy, and regulatory compliance while fostering a responsible AI ecosystem through our revolutionary attribution engine that guarantees fair compensation for artists and data owners. Our commitment to responsible AI is ingrained in our DNA, promoting a sustainable AI economy where innovation and ethical data use thrive.

Position Overview 🎯

As a fast-growing AI startup (BRIA AI), we are transforming how enterprises utilize conversational intelligence. We need a highly organized, proactive Executive Assistant to support our leadership team, ensuring smooth operations and effective communication whether based in Tel Aviv or New York City.

What You’ll Do 📝

Office & Operations 🏢

  • Ensure smooth day-to-day operations, including managing office supplies and vendor relationships
  • Coordinate with HR, finance, and facilities teams for cross-functional needs
  • Organize offsite events, team gatherings, and investor meetings

Executive Support ⏰

  • Manage executive calendars and schedule meetings across different time zones
  • Coordinate travel arrangements and expense reporting

Communications & Content ✍️

  • Create engaging and clear posts for LinkedIn, company blog, and Twitter/X
  • Assist in drafting internal newsletters and executive communications

What We’re Looking For 🌟

  • Bilingual Fluency: Native or near-native proficiency in English and Hebrew (written & spoken)
  • Proactive & Discreet: Anticipate needs, maintain confidentiality, and handle sensitive information with care
  • Flexibility: Comfortable shifting priorities, managing TLV/NY time zones, and working outside standard hours when needed
  • Communication Skills: Excellent writing and editing abilities for social media and blogs
  • Organizational Wizardry: 2+ years supporting C-level executives in a fast-paced environment
  • Tech Savvy: Familiarity with Google Workspace, Slack, Zoom, and project management tools like Monday.com and Notion

Nice to Have ✨

  • Experience in a tech or startup environment
  • Basic graphic design skills using Canva or Figma for quick visuals
  • Familiarity with VC and investor relations processes
